How to Get to Ponte Vedra Beach

Plane

Although Ponte Vedra Beach doesn’t have its own airport, you can fly to Jacksonville Airport (JAX), which is located 25 miles from Ponte Vedra Beach. Jacksonville Airport is the most popular, with regular flights from American Airlines, Alaska Airlines, British Airways and other airlines departing from the United States. The shortest domestic flight to Ponte Vedra Beach departs from Nashville and takes around 1h 30m.

Train

Amtrak is the only carrier operating train routes to Ponte Vedra Beach. The train journey from Ponte Vedra Beach to Winter Park takes 2h 58m and costs around $42 for a one-way ticket. When coming by train from Winter Park, expect to pay about $22 for a 3h 02m trip.

Car

Another option to get to Ponte Vedra Beach is to pick up a car rental from Orlando, which is about 117 miles from Ponte Vedra Beach. You’ll find branches of Rent-A-Wreck and Routes Car & Truck Rentals, among others, in Orlando.

Renting a car in Ponte Vedra Beach

Renting a car in Ponte Vedra Beach costs $37 per day, on average, or $73 if you want to rent if for 2 days.

It’s generally cheaper to rent your vehicle outside the airport: locations in the city are around 39% cheaper than airport locations in Ponte Vedra Beach.

Expect to pay $3.41 per gallon in Ponte Vedra Beach (average price from the past 30 days). Depending on the size of your rental car, filling up the tank will cost between $40.88 and $54.51. The most frequently booked car type in Ponte Vedra Beach is Full-size (Toyota Camry or similar). If you’re looking to save money, though, keep in mind that Compact rental cars (Nissan Versa or similar) are, on average, 57% cheaper than other rental car types in the city.
